Originally constructed between 1926 and 1927, the Cathedral Apartments at 1201 California Street is a certified San Francisco landmark. Designed by the legendary architectural firm Weeks and Daythe visionary minds behind the Mark Hopkins Hotel, the Sir Francis Drake, and the Brocklebank Apartmentsthe building is celebrated for its dramatic Art Deco geometry fused with ornate Spanish Revival detailing. Stepping past the grand, intricately sculpted portico and into the soaring, meticulously preserved lobby, you are transported to an era of old-world opulence. The building's atmospheric charm is so potent that it was even woven into Dashiell Hammett's classic noir masterpiece, The Maltese Falcon. Today, 1201 California remains a bastion of white-glove, full-service luxury, offering residents a 24-hour doorman, manicured garden terrace, and a peaceful refuge from the modern city below. 36-52 Calhoun Terrace is a rare and architecturally significant 11-unit apartment building cascading down the eastern slope of Telegraph Hill with sweeping bay, waterfront, and city views. Originally constructed in the late 1930s as the Hoeffler Building,'' this unique multifamily property was designed to step dramatically down the hillside in the style of a Swiss mountainside village. Located on secluded Lower Calhoun Terrace, a hidden WPA-era street at the eastern end of Union Street, the property offers exceptional privacy, tranquility, and a setting more reminiscent of a European hillside enclave than an urban environment. Building features 11 distinctive residences ,a well-balanced unit mix of nine one-bedroom residences (six with bonus rooms) and two two-bedroom residences with bonus rooms. Each unit enjoys private outdoor space, abundant natural light, and remarkable views, while several feature expansive view decks. Rich in San Francisco history, Apartment 42 was home to Frida Kahlo and Diego Rivera in 1939-1940 while Rivera was creating his celebrated Pan American Unity mural. Adjacent to the historic Kahn House by renowned architect Richard Neutra, the property combines architectural significance with convenient access to North Beach, Russian Hill, Jackson Square, the Embarcadero, Coit Tower, Washington Square Park, Chinatown, and the Financial District via the nearby Montgomery, Filbert, and Greenwich Street Steps. Current metrics include approximately $444,716 NOI, a 5.56% cap rate, and a 12.92 GRM, with long-term rental upside through future turnover and rent optimization.
